原文地址:LoveDev 職責(zé)鏈模式(Chain of Responsibility Pattern):避免請(qǐng)求發(fā)送者與接受者耦合一起。把全部有...
原文地址:LoveDev 代理模式(Proxy Pattern):給某一個(gè)對(duì)象提供一個(gè)代理或占位符,并由代理對(duì)象來(lái)控制對(duì)原對(duì)象的訪問(wèn),它是一種對(duì)...
原文地址:LoveDev 享元模式(Flyweight Pattern):運(yùn)用共享技術(shù)有效地支持大量細(xì)粒度對(duì)象的復(fù)用,系統(tǒng)只使用少量對(duì)象,而這些...
原文地址:LoveDev 外觀模式(Facade Pattern):又稱(chēng)為門(mén)面模式,為一組接口提供一個(gè)統(tǒng)一的入口。外觀模式是迪米特法則的一種具體...
原文地址:LoveDev 裝飾模式(Decorator Pattern):也可以稱(chēng)為包裝模式(Wrapper Pattern),它動(dòng)態(tài)給一個(gè)對(duì)象...
原文地址:LoveDev 對(duì)于樹(shù)形結(jié)構(gòu),容器對(duì)象(如文件夾)可以進(jìn)行添加刪除葉子對(duì)象(如文件)等操作,但是葉子對(duì)象就不能具備這樣的操作,所以容器...
原文地址:LoveDev 橋接模式是種很實(shí)用的結(jié)構(gòu)型設(shè)計(jì)模式,又稱(chēng)為柄體模式或接口模式,該模式可以將兩個(gè)維度的變化分離開(kāi),讓系統(tǒng)更符合“單一職責(zé)...
原文地址:LoveDev Java 虛擬機(jī)(英語(yǔ):Java Virtual Machine,縮寫(xiě)為JVM)屏蔽了與具體操作系統(tǒng)平臺(tái)相關(guān)的信息,使...
原文地址:LoveDev 適配器模式(Adapter Pattern):將一個(gè)接口轉(zhuǎn)換成調(diào)用者希望的另一個(gè)接口,使接口不兼容的那些類(lèi)可以一起工作...